i love demon's souls online. even though smaller features like the messenging system gets a lot of begging for approvals and obvious "watch for drop" type things, every now and then there would be some well placed "behind you!" or "the next enemy's weakness is...". co-op works better than most simply because of the game's difficulty and pvp acts as a nice counterbalance. its hard to talk about all the features because they are so woven into the game, but thats what makes it so good. its central to the experience.
